Generally, the salary ranges between $1,100 to $1,540 per week. Increase your earning capacity by obtaining your Master of Translation and Interpreting and seeking accreditation with the National Accreditation Authority for Translators and Interpreters (NAATI).
There are no clear employment figures for Chinese Translators working in Australia at this time. They are employed by schools and academic institutions, film and TV companies, community service organisations and non-profits, scientific and manufacturing companies, and government agencies.
To become a Chinese Translator you will need native-level fluency in Mandarin and/or Cantonese and the skills to translate a wide range of documents and texts. Launch your career with a Bachelor of Arts (Chinese Studies) along with an undergraduate Diploma of Languages. If you are already fluent in Mandarin, try the Bachelor of Arts (Language and Translating).
Source: Australian Government Labour Market Insights 2023
